Dual language software, computers, school improvement monitoring. A New York district is looking for an interactive Spanish language software, while a Louisiana school system seeks desktop computers. In addition, a district in Virginia is in the market for a school improvement monitoring system.

Buffalo Public Schools, N.Y.
Focus: Spanish language interactive software
Students: 32,000
Deadline: Oct. 3, 2025
The plan: Buffalo Public Schools in upstate New York is in the market for an interactive Spanish language software for K-6 students. The software will be used by students in the district’s dual language program and is intended to allow them to practice their Spanish literacy skills at their own pace, the district said in its request for proposals. The tools should also facilitate small group instruction, allowing students to “meaningfully” learn outside of direct instruction from a teacher, the RFP states. St. Tammy Parish Public Schools, La.
Focus: Desktop computers
Students: 37,000
Deadline: Oct. 6, 2025
The plan: St. Tammy Parish Schools in Louisiana is looking for a vendor to provide desktop computers for the 2025-26 school year. The district needs up to 3,000 computers, all of which must be new and the most current versions available from manufacturers, according to the request for proposals. The devices will be used across the district’s 76 school and office buildings. Vendors may submit pricing for more than one manufacturer, the RFP states. Petersburg City Public Schools, Va.
Focus: School improvement and key performance indicators system framework
Students: 4,200
Deadline: Sept. 16, 2025
The plan: Petersburg City Pubic Schools in Virginia is seeking to design and implement a key performance indicator system framework, which will create a system for monitoring school improvement. The framework needs to be aligned with the performance goals of individual schools and divisions, and collect measurable outcomes across specific target areas, the district said in its request for proposals. Those target areas include student attendance and suspensions, among others. Vendors should also provide visualizations, charts, and reports as needed and offer three training sessions for school and division leaders on the system, structure, and resources, the district said.
